MILWAUKEE (CBS 58) -- As flowers, fruits, and vegetables grew from the fertile soil beneath their feet, their love for each other was also taking root.
As Michael Schlesinger shows us, a community garden on Milwaukee's north side is a most fitting location for a wedding, symbolizing a bond that extends past the local couple's love story.
